In Vietnam, a fifth grader died after his cell phone exploded during an online class. Reported by the Daily Star.
On the afternoon of October 14, the student was at an online lesson, to which he connected from the phone. The smartphone was charging. At some point, the gadget suddenly exploded and set fire to the Vietnamese's clothes.
Presumably, at that moment the boy was at home alone, because neighbors came to his aid. They put the fifth grader in the car and took him to the hospital. He died on the way, shortly before arriving at the hospital.
The model of the phone that exploded was not reported. The boy's parents asked the police to stop investigating the case.
